Lowers the blood alcohol concentration required for driving while intoxicated from .08 of one per centum to .05, and for aggravated driving while intoxicated from .18 per centum to .12.
Requires child protective services to orally and in writing disclose certain information to parents and caretakers who are the subject of a child protective services investigation; requires such oral and written disclosure to contain certain information regarding the rights of the person under investigation.
Prohibits the knowing sale of xylazine above a certain weight to persons under the age of 21 and without proof of the intended use for institutional, veterinary, or scientific purposes.
Protects the rights of people in prisons, jails and forensic facilities; limits the use of cell or segregated confinement; grants access to tablets, visitation, and certain items.
Enacts the "Livable New York act" to fight back against climate change, provide additional affordable housing and provide employment opportunities for formerly incarcerated individuals; makes a three billion dollar appropriation therefor.
Authorizes certain persons confined in institutions operated by the department of corrections and community supervision to apply for a sentence reduction.
